Convocation - Wikipedia A convocation (from Latin convocare 'to call come together', a rough calque of Greek ἐκκλησία ekklēsia) is a group of people formally assembled for a specific purpose, typically ecclesiastical or academic

Convocation events, hosted by colleges, are celebrations of individual achievement where graduate names are called and graduates cross the stage Celebrations are held by and for various student groups and are open to all graduating students
